EARLY AYN RAND

by | Read by Bernadette Dunne

Fiction • 19 hrs. • Unabridged • © 1984

Only 12 years after arriving in the United State as a German immigrant with a slim understanding of English, Ayn Rand published THE FOUNTAINHEAD and carved out her legacy. This collection of unfinished and largely developmental short stories offers strong characters with integrity and purpose, and provides some insight into Rand's growth as a writer. In brief, intimate readings, narrator Bernadette Dunne creates realistic characters with only slight shifts in tone. Most of the stories are written in the first person, and Dunne demonstrates her ability to realize each character without theatrics. Dunne's voice shifts almost imperceptibly between description and dialogue, and the result is a resonating, unencumbered performance. L.B. © AudioFile 2010, Portland, Maine [Published: JUNE 2010]
